Project Deep Dive
3/5During this mandatory architectural review session frequently used at Microsoft, candidates must present a past engineering initiative from scratch while handling rigorous, unstructured follow-ups from the panel. The evaluation deeply probes architectural judgment, metrics quantification, decision-making rationales, and individual contribution versus team efforts. 3/5This intensive behavioral and technical deep dive, commonly reported during senior engineering evaluations at DoorDash, focuses on unpacking a past project through rigorous questioning. Interviewers will drill into your decision-making process, architectural choices, and the specific metrics used to evaluate success and handle failures. It tests your ability to articulate complex trade-offs, methodological selections, and post-launch learnings clearly to a technical audience. 3/5In this Goldman Sachs coding challenge, you are asked to manage a collection of FIFO queues while efficiently tracking specific aggregate properties across them. The core objective is to design auxiliary tracking mechanisms that allow you to query the minimum length and minimum sum among all managed queues in optimal time.
